Output d2603868297aa2649de38c6162d749c53b84762b70078f783ee7041199d5a626:0

value
1777434
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c40577fca46cad144771f913345a362a59aad46d OP_EQUALVERIFY OP_CHECKSIG
address
1JsTza6YbyDy2AUsTKjWtPt9SdKY7REvRp
transaction
d2603868297aa2649de38c6162d749c53b84762b70078f783ee7041199d5a626
spent
true